Date: Monday, April 13, 2020 @ 12:52:42 Author: alucryd Revision: 613638
archrelease: copy trunk to community-any Added: ffnvcodec-headers8.1/repos/community-any/.SRCINFO (from rev 613637, ffnvcodec-headers8.1/trunk/.SRCINFO) ffnvcodec-headers8.1/repos/community-any/PKGBUILD (from rev 613637, ffnvcodec-headers8.1/trunk/PKGBUILD) ffnvcodec-headers8.1/repos/community-any/ffnvcodec-install.patch (from rev 613637, ffnvcodec-headers8.1/trunk/ffnvcodec-install.patch) Deleted: ffnvcodec-headers8.1/repos/community-any/.SRCINFO ffnvcodec-headers8.1/repos/community-any/PKGBUILD ffnvcodec-headers8.1/repos/community-any/ffnvcodec-install.patch -------------------------+ .SRCINFO | 26 +++++++------- PKGBUILD | 80 +++++++++++++++++++++++++--------------------- ffnvcodec-install.patch | 64 ++++++++++++++++++------------------ 3 files changed, 89 insertions(+), 81 deletions(-) Deleted: .SRCINFO =================================================================== --- .SRCINFO 2020-04-13 12:52:33 UTC (rev 613637) +++ .SRCINFO 2020-04-13 12:52:42 UTC (rev 613638) @@ -1,13 +0,0 @@ -pkgbase = ffnvcodec-headers - pkgdesc = FFmpeg version of headers required to interface with Nvidias codec APIs - pkgver = 9.0.18.1 - pkgrel = 1 - url = https://git.videolan.org/?p=ffmpeg/nv-codec-headers.git - arch = any - license = MIT - makedepends = git - source = git+https://git.videolan.org/git/ffmpeg/nv-codec-headers.git#tag=n9.0.18.1 - sha256sums = SKIP - -pkgname = ffnvcodec-headers - Copied: ffnvcodec-headers8.1/repos/community-any/.SRCINFO (from rev 613637, ffnvcodec-headers8.1/trunk/.SRCINFO) =================================================================== --- .SRCINFO (rev 0) +++ .SRCINFO 2020-04-13 12:52:42 UTC (rev 613638) @@ -0,0 +1,13 @@ +pkgbase = ffnvcodec-headers + pkgdesc = FFmpeg version of headers required to interface with Nvidias codec APIs + pkgver = 9.0.18.1 + pkgrel = 1 + url = https://git.videolan.org/?p=ffmpeg/nv-codec-headers.git + arch = any + license = MIT + makedepends = git + source = git+https://git.videolan.org/git/ffmpeg/nv-codec-headers.git#tag=n9.0.18.1 + sha256sums = SKIP + +pkgname = ffnvcodec-headers + Deleted: PKGBUILD =================================================================== --- PKGBUILD 2020-04-13 12:52:33 UTC (rev 613637) +++ PKGBUILD 2020-04-13 12:52:42 UTC (rev 613638) @@ -1,36 +0,0 @@ -# Maintainer: Maxime Gauduin <aluc...@archlinux.org> -# Contributor: Daniel Bermond <danielberm...@yahoo.com> - -pkgname=ffnvcodec-headers8.1 -pkgver=8.1.24.9 -pkgrel=1 -pkgdesc='FFmpeg version of headers required to interface with Nvidias codec APIs' -arch=(any) -url=https://git.videolan.org/?p=ffmpeg/nv-codec-headers.git -license=(MIT) -makedepends=(git) -source=( - git+https://git.videolan.org/git/ffmpeg/nv-codec-headers.git#tag=n${pkgver} - ffnvcodec-install.patch -) -sha256sums=('SKIP' - '248dc04818d010c470a2dc4436bd4091f6e2ef3e09d1b3fcb4d52ed08cd7809b') - -prepare() { - cd nv-codec-headers - - patch -Np1 -i ../ffnvcodec-install.patch -} - -build() { - make PREFIX='/usr' -C nv-codec-headers - sed -n '4,25p' nv-codec-headers/include/ffnvcodec/nvEncodeAPI.h > LICENSE # Extract license - sed -i '1,22s/^.\{,3\}//' LICENSE # Delete C comments -} - -package() { - make PREFIX='/usr' DESTDIR="${pkgdir}" -C nv-codec-headers install - install -Dm 644 LICENSE -t "${pkgdir}"/usr/share/licenses/ffnvcodec-headers8.1/ -} - -# vim: ts=2 sw=2 et: Copied: ffnvcodec-headers8.1/repos/community-any/PKGBUILD (from rev 613637, ffnvcodec-headers8.1/trunk/PKGBUILD) =================================================================== --- PKGBUILD (rev 0) +++ PKGBUILD 2020-04-13 12:52:42 UTC (rev 613638) @@ -0,0 +1,44 @@ +# Maintainer: Maxime Gauduin <aluc...@archlinux.org> +# Contributor: Daniel Bermond <danielberm...@yahoo.com> + +pkgname=ffnvcodec-headers8.1 +pkgver=8.1.24.11 +pkgrel=1 +pkgdesc='FFmpeg version of headers required to interface with Nvidias codec APIs' +arch=(any) +url=https://git.videolan.org/?p=ffmpeg/nv-codec-headers.git +license=(MIT) +makedepends=(git) +source=( + git+https://git.videolan.org/git/ffmpeg/nv-codec-headers.git#tag=0cd5c2b7c30d580d09348c92d8facd7a39957f01 + ffnvcodec-install.patch +) +sha256sums=( + SKIP + 248dc04818d010c470a2dc4436bd4091f6e2ef3e09d1b3fcb4d52ed08cd7809b +) + +pkgver() { + cd nv-codec-headers + + git describe --tags | sed 's/^n//' +} + +prepare() { + cd nv-codec-headers + + patch -Np1 -i ../ffnvcodec-install.patch +} + +build() { + make PREFIX=/usr -C nv-codec-headers + sed -n '4,25p' nv-codec-headers/include/ffnvcodec/nvEncodeAPI.h > LICENSE # Extract license + sed -i '1,22s/^.\{,3\}//' LICENSE # Delete C comments +} + +package() { + make PREFIX=/usr DESTDIR="${pkgdir}" -C nv-codec-headers install + install -Dm 644 LICENSE -t "${pkgdir}"/usr/share/licenses/ffnvcodec-headers8.1/ +} + +# vim: ts=2 sw=2 et: Deleted: ffnvcodec-install.patch =================================================================== --- ffnvcodec-install.patch 2020-04-13 12:52:33 UTC (rev 613637) +++ ffnvcodec-install.patch 2020-04-13 12:52:42 UTC (rev 613638) @@ -1,32 +0,0 @@ -diff -rupN nv-codec-headers.orig/ffnvcodec.pc.in nv-codec-headers/ffnvcodec.pc.in ---- nv-codec-headers.orig/ffnvcodec.pc.in 2019-04-30 11:44:46.313950977 +0200 -+++ nv-codec-headers/ffnvcodec.pc.in 2019-04-30 11:47:35.311985459 +0200 -@@ -1,5 +1,5 @@ - prefix=@@PREFIX@@ --includedir=${prefix}/include -+includedir=${prefix}/include/ffnvcodec8.1 - - Name: ffnvcodec - Description: FFmpeg version of Nvidia Codec SDK headers -diff -rupN nv-codec-headers.orig/Makefile nv-codec-headers/Makefile ---- nv-codec-headers.orig/Makefile 2019-04-30 11:44:46.313950977 +0200 -+++ nv-codec-headers/Makefile 2019-04-30 11:48:37.275820562 +0200 -@@ -11,13 +11,13 @@ else - endif - - install: all -- $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/include/ffnvcodec' -- $(INSTALL) -m 0644 include/ffnvcodec/*.h '$(DESTDIR)$(PREFIX)/include/ffnvcodec' -- $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ig' -- $(INSTALL) -m 0644 ffnvcodec.pc '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ig' -+ $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1/ffnvcodec' -+ $(INSTALL) -m 0644 include/ffnvcodec/*.h '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1/ffnvcodec' -+ $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ig' -+ $(INSTALL) -m 0644 ffnvcodec.pc '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ig' - - uninstall: -- rm -rf '$(DESTDIR)$(PREFIX)/include/ffnvcodec' '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ig/ffnvcodec.pc' -+ rm -rf '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1' '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ig/ffnvcodec.pc' - - .PHONY: all install uninstall - Copied: ffnvcodec-headers8.1/repos/community-any/ffnvcodec-install.patch (from rev 613637, ffnvcodec-headers8.1/trunk/ffnvcodec-install.patch) =================================================================== --- ffnvcodec-install.patch (rev 0) +++ ffnvcodec-install.patch 2020-04-13 12:52:42 UTC (rev 613638) @@ -0,0 +1,32 @@ +diff -rupN nv-codec-headers.orig/ffnvcodec.pc.in nv-codec-headers/ffnvcodec.pc.in +--- nv-codec-headers.orig/ffnvcodec.pc.in 2019-04-30 11:44:46.313950977 +0200 ++++ nv-codec-headers/ffnvcodec.pc.in 2019-04-30 11:47:35.311985459 +0200 +@@ -1,5 +1,5 @@ + prefix=@@PREFIX@@ +-includedir=${prefix}/include ++includedir=${prefix}/include/ffnvcodec8.1 + + Name: ffnvcodec + Description: FFmpeg version of Nvidia Codec SDK headers +diff -rupN nv-codec-headers.orig/Makefile nv-codec-headers/Makefile +--- nv-codec-headers.orig/Makefile 2019-04-30 11:44:46.313950977 +0200 ++++ nv-codec-headers/Makefile 2019-04-30 11:48:37.275820562 +0200 +@@ -11,13 +11,13 @@ else + endif + + install: all +- $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/include/ffnvcodec' +- $(INSTALL) -m 0644 include/ffnvcodec/*.h '$(DESTDIR)$(PREFIX)/include/ffnvcodec' +- $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ig' +- $(INSTALL) -m 0644 ffnvcodec.pc '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ig' ++ $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1/ffnvcodec' ++ $(INSTALL) -m 0644 include/ffnvcodec/*.h '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1/ffnvcodec' ++ $(INSTALL) -m 0755 -d '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ig' ++ $(INSTALL) -m 0644 ffnvcodec.pc '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ig' + + uninstall: +- rm -rf '$(DESTDIR)$(PREFIX)/include/ffnvcodec' '$(DESTDIR)$(PREFIX)/$(LIBDIR)/pkgconfig/ffnvcodec.pc' ++ rm -rf '$(DESTDIR)$(PREFIX)/include/ffnvcodec8.1' '$(DESTDIR)$(PREFIX)/$(LIBDIR)/ffnvcodec8.1/pkgconfig/ffnvcodec.pc' + + .PHONY: all install uninstall +